Function RSMIG_COMP_AND_AJUST_INDEX pattern details

In-order to call this FM within your sap programs, simply using the below ABAP pattern details to trigger the function call...or see the full ABAP code listing at the end of this article. You can simply cut and paste this code into your ABAP progrom as it is, including variable declarations.
CALL FUNCTION 'RSMIG_COMP_AND_AJUST_INDEX'"Compared the DD-Version of an Index against the Database
EXPORTING
I_TABNAME = "Table Name

IMPORTING
E_SUBRC = "Error Code (0 - 2)
E_ACTIVATE = "Any change set the parameter to true

CHANGING
C_S_DD02V = "Generated table for view DD02V
C_T_DD12VTAB = "
C_T_DD17VTAB = "
.



IMPORTING Parameters details for RSMIG_COMP_AND_AJUST_INDEX

I_TABNAME - Table Name

Data type: DD12V-SQLTAB
Optional: No
Call by Reference: No ( called with pass by value option)

EXPORTING Parameters details for RSMIG_COMP_AND_AJUST_INDEX

E_SUBRC - Error Code (0 - 2)

Data type: SY-SUBRC
Optional: No
Call by Reference: No ( called with pass by value option)

E_ACTIVATE - Any change set the parameter to true

Data type: RS_BOOL
Optional: No
Call by Reference: No ( called with pass by value option)

CHANGING Parameters details for RSMIG_COMP_AND_AJUST_INDEX

C_S_DD02V - Generated table for view DD02V

Data type: DD02V
Optional: No
Call by Reference: Yes

C_T_DD12VTAB -

Data type: RSMIG_T_DD12VTAB
Optional: No
Call by Reference: Yes

C_T_DD17VTAB -

Data type: RSMIG_T_DD17VTAB
Optional: No
Call by Reference: Yes
